I just picked up a new SX4, am looking for advice on additional choke tubes to get. Still kinda new to shotgunning and the various differences of how chokes impact the various types of shot (lead/steel/bismuth, etc). This group is awesome with helping out newbies, thx everyone in advance.
I have the factory IC, MOD, and Full. Also picked up the Carlson Cremator MR and LR set. Compared to the Carlson clay chokes, the MR is .725 which works out to a LM, and the LR is .715 = IM. Would the Cremator set stand in for a LM and IM or would a “clay choke” in the same diameter shoot differently?
I have a patterning board set up, but wanna make sure I have the right range of chokes to test with before I go to all that effort. If it matters I will be duck hunting over decoys and maybe a goose hunt. Am a fan of the Boss shot shells and think that’s what I’m likely going to start off with.
